| Obverse description | Central field displays a quartered heraldic shield bearing the arms of the Lords of Haldenstein and Ehrenfels, surmounted by a crested helm with an eagle displayed as crest. The shield is set within a beaded inner circle, with the circular Latin legend THOMAS · L · B · AB · EHRENFELS running along the outer periphery, identifying Thomas I as Lord Baron of Ehrenfels. The die-work is characteristic of early seventeenth-century Swiss hammered coinage, with bold, hand-engraved relief. |
